What a garage conversion project looks like here

Kingwood was a master-planned community developed by Friendswood Development beginning in 1971 and was annexed by Houston in 1996 — meaning despite its master-planned origin and distance from downtown Houston, it follows Houston Permitting Center rules and Houston property tax structure.

Kingwood's village-by-village structure (Forest Cove, Trailwood, Bear Branch, Kings Forest, etc.) means each village has its own ARC under the Kingwood Service Association umbrella, and review standards vary substantially — what passes in one village can be rejected in another.

Because Kingwood sits along the West Fork San Jacinto and was severely flooded during Harvey 2017, Houston's post-Harvey amendments now require Atlas 14 BFE +18 to +30 inches on additions in flagged sections — and HPC reviewers have unusual familiarity with Kingwood's specific flood-zone variations.

Houston's no-zoning regime means garage-to-ADU is possible where deed restrictions permit — Houston P&D residential permit. Baily is named after Francis Baily — an English stockbroker who retired at 51, became an astronomer, and in 1836 described something on the edge of a solar eclipse that nobody had properly articulated before: a string of bright beads of sunlight breaking through the valleys along the moon’s rim.

He wasn’t the first to see them. Edmond Halley saw them in 1715 and barely noticed. Baily’s contribution was clarity — describing exactly what was happening, in plain language, so vividly that the whole field of astronomy paid attention. The phenomenon is still called Baily’s beads.
